Compare all specifications:
1986 Fiat Croma | 1984 Pontiac Firebird | |
Make | Fiat | Pontiac |
Model | Croma | Firebird |
Year Released | 1986 | 1984 |
Body Type | Hatchback | Coupe |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1929 cc | 2827 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 94 HP | 133 HP |
Engine RPM | 4200 RPM | 5100 RPM |
Torque | 84 Nm | 223 Nm |
Fuel Type | Diesel |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Rear |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4500 mm | 4880 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1770 mm | 1860 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1440 mm | 1380 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2670 mm | 2580 mm |
